“Technology and embedded systems are a really important part of the race car”

Each year the embedded world Exhibition&Conference in Nuremberg offers the embedded community the opportunity to obtain information about new products and innovations, enter into an exchange and to maintain and develop valuable contacts. Around 1.000 exhibitors are presenting state-of-the-art technology in all facets of embedded technologies, from construction elements, modules and complete systems through to operating systems and software, hard and software tools right up to services covering all aspects of embedded systems.

Pascal Wehrlein, world famous Formula E pilot of the Mahindra Racing Team, will present the embedded award in the category Start-ups during embedded world Exhibition&Conference. The award ceremony will take place on 26 February 2019, 11:00 a.m., Forum Hall 3 in the Exhibition Centre Nuremberg.

What is a Formula E driver doing at embedded world in Nuremberg, a trade fair for embedded systems?
Pascal Wehrlein: Today I have the pleasure of being a guest at the Renesas Electronics stand. Renesas is the technology partner of my team, Mahindra Racing, and equips the racing cars with its battery management system based on its microchips. Technology and embedded systems are a really important part of the race car.

How important is the contribution of technology partners like Renesas in Formula E?
Pascal Wehrlein: Very important. The heart of every Formula E car is the battery system. The performance and range of the battery management systems can make all the difference in Formula E. Everything has to work precisely and must be technologically mature. With Renesas' expertise and our winning race team, we will continue pushing the bar for electric racing.

You have successfully entered your first Formula E season. Congratulations on your podium finish in Chile!
Pascal Wehrlein: Thank you very much. A podium finish in what I consider to be my first real race is definitely a good start and very motivating. I have very high goals for myself in whatever I do, and Formula E is no different. The whole team is doing a fantastic job, the car feels great and the first races show how competitive we are. We aim to continue that forward momentum.

You've also gained experience in Formula 1. What are the differences to Formula E?
Pascal Wehrlein: Formula 1 and Formula E are very different. Yes, they are both single-seaters, with the obvious difference being Formula E is electric, but the driving behaviour of the two cars are very different; there's less downforce for example. We might be a bit slower, but we're racing on street circuits which makes driving the car more challenging and also more exciting.

What can we expect from Team Mahindra in Formula E this season?
Pascal Wehrlein: We compete in every race to win. We have a fantastic working team and have also made a big step forward technologically this season. We are highly motivated to compete at the front in the championship. With 83 points we are currently first in the team classification and have three podium places so far. That's a really positive starting position for us.
